Trial Management Software (TMS) is a specialized tool to efficiently plan, coordinate, and manage clinical trials. It streamlines participant recruitment, data collection, monitoring, and analysis. TMS ensures smooth trials, regulatory compliance, and reliable results.

It tracks progress, manages documentation, and enhances trial efficiency, accuracy, and transparency.

Regulatory compliance support

Regulatory compliance support in Trial Management Software ensures adherence to guidelines. It employs features like electronic data capture and audit trail documentation, maintaining consistency and reducing risks in clinical trials.

Electronic Data Capture (EDC) System

Collecting data accurately and quickly is of utmost importance when making pharmaceutical breakthroughs. TMS has taken the spotlight by offering seamless integration of an EDC system, a game-changing innovation in the clinical trial landscape.

This integration makes it easier to capture electronic data quickly and accurately without cumbersome paper records and manual data entry. Healthcare professionals and researchers can now directly input valuable information into the digital realm, integrating seamlessly with clinical trial solutions.

Audit Trail Documentation

In clinical trials, transparency is a non-negotiable aspect where accountability and traceability are paramount. TMS understands this and takes the responsibility of maintaining an audit trail very seriously. The audit trail helps to record every action taken within the system. TMS automates the process of documenting an audit trail, making it effortless. All clinical trial keystrokes, entries, and decisions are meticulously logged, creating a trustworthy audit trail. This aligns with clinical trial management software requirements, providing complete confidence to regulators, stakeholders, and researchers in the trial's integrity.

Future Trends in Trial Management Software

Integration of Artificial Intelligence (AI) and Machine Learning (ML)

Trial Management Software (TMS) will become more intelligent, more efficient, and intuitive with the integration of Artificial Intelligence (AI) and Machine Learning (ML) algorithms. AI-driven TMS automates tasks, provides real-time insights, and optimizes resource allocation, accelerating trial progress.

Mobile and Remote Access Capabilities

In the future, clinical trial management will be more accessible through mobile and remote access. Researchers, sponsors, and participants can interact seamlessly with the TMS system anywhere. This will ensure flexibility and inclusivity in clinical trials. Mobile capabilities will enable patients to provide real-time data through wearable devices, enhancing patient engagement and contributing to the richness of trial data.

Advanced Analytics and Predictive Modeling

Clinical trials will see a revolution with advanced analytics and predictive modeling. TMS will use big data to gain insights into patient behavior, treatment responses, and trial outcomes. Predictive modeling will anticipate issues and adjust trial protocols. Advanced analytics will optimize resource allocation, making trials more efficient and cost-effective.

Blockchain Technology for Data Security and Transparency

Blockchain technology in TMS enables secure and transparent clinical trial data. Its immutability and transparency protect sensitive data. All transactions and data become part of an immutable ledger, ensuring data integrity and traceability. This fosters trust and aligns with regulatory requirements.
